 Whether that is an easily soluble problem depends partly on the kids. There
 are lots of period things for breakfast that kids can fix for themselves,
 starting with last night's leftovers. We always have a big container of
 currant cakes (actually from a 17th c. recipe, but close), along with
 things like bread, dried fruit, gingerbread, khushkananaj, all of which our
 kids like eating. Sekanjabin is just as easy as fruit juice--and more
 portable, since you bring the syrup and add water.
